New Web Application leads to 80% higher Data Quality

Data used to be collected through various tools and Excel lists, but today efficiency has increased thanks to unification in one collection tool. The new framework allows easier connectivity for partners, is device and location independent, and reduces effort for everyone involved.

Initial Situation

The Swiss Federal Accident Prevention Bureau (BFU) continuously collects accident and behavioral data in Switzerland - by internal employees, but mostly by external agencies and partners. The collection and the processing of the data are both currently carried out using various software tools and methodologies. This makes the administration, evaluation and use of the data for the BFU time-consuming and error-prone. Until now, the accident data was partly maintained in Excel lists, which led to different versions, time-consuming collection and the requirement of a software with costs for the partners. In some cases, a Microsoft Access solution was used for data collection, which resulted in decentralization and increased risk of data loss. Occasionally, data were reported directly into the statistical tool (SPSS). Due to the fragmentation of all tools, it was difficult to integrate new partners and to evaluate the collected data quickly and easily. The new solution is intended to replace all existing tools in the longer term and to consolidate the data centrally. This should simplify queries and statistical evaluations.

Solution

Thanks to the cloud-based Azure web application, developed on the .NET Framework and Blazor, data collection is now independent of device and location. All partners can access the solution and capture data - even offline. The synchronization of the data acquisition is automatically executed when the internet is accessed. In addition, partners can be entered in just a few minutes and get started right away. New versions of the app can be deployed to the different Azure tenants (e.g. test environment) in seconds via an Azure DevOps pipeline for BFU. Building Azure resources is also automated via Infrastructure as Code.

Adjustments to the surveys can be implemented easily and at any time, resulting in flexibility and independence at the BFU. This means that there is no longer any need for installation on end devices for the collection of data. The interface is intuitively designed for each party, personalized and is available in multiple languages. With the new solution, the BFU can evaluate statistical data in real time and display it visually in the dashboard. The data can also be exported for defined interfaces such as the SPSS statistical tool.

The entire project was carried out in an agile manner. Customer feedback was incorporated directly into the planning right from the start. This also allowed pilots to be set up between BFU and its partners - with just a few steps.

Benefits

  • With a simple solution, partners save time on data collection and are more motivated to collect data. In addition, the intuitive design of the solution reduces the amount of training required for partners and the susceptibility to errors.
  • Users for external agencies and partners are entered in just a few minutes. This allows data collections to be quickly exchanged with new partners.
  • Data collections can be created and implemented independently by BFU.
  • All collected data is centralized, enabling evaluations that were more costly or not possible with many individual systems. In addition, the new framework offers higher data quality and more informative evaluations.
  • Thanks to the offline function, there is no need dedicated devices, resulting in cost savings and lower licensing costs, as well as eliminating time-consuming updates.
  • Audit Log ensures 100% traceability.
  • By using the Azure Cloud, the solution is easily scalable, BFU remains independent and can react quickly to its own needs.
